Specific embodiment
In order to deepen the understanding of the present invention, the present invention will be described in further detail with reference to the examples below, the embodiment For explaining only the invention, it is not intended to limit the scope of the present invention..
As illustrated in fig. 1 and 2, the present embodiment provides a kind of driving mechanisms for realizing sliding door of automobile L-type track, include peace Top plate 1 is filled, has the lateral fromer rail 2 and rear rail 3 that front and back is arranged at the top of the installation top plate 1;Fromer rail 2 and rear rail 3 Between be provided with clamping strip 4,4 front end of clamping strip is provided with Y-direction driving mechanism 5, and 4 rear end of clamping strip is by idler wheel in rear rail 3 It inside slides, 5 front bottom end of Y-direction driving mechanism is slided in fromer rail 2 by idler wheel;It installs and is located at 2 He of fromer rail at the top of top plate 1 X is provided on the left of rear rail 3 to driving mechanism 6, to lateral belt 7 is connected on the right side of driving mechanism 6, belt 7 is located at leading X Between rail 2 and rear rail 3, Y-direction driving mechanism 5 is connected on belt 7;5 front end of Y-direction driving mechanism is connected with sliding door 8;X to Driving mechanism 6 drives belt 7 to run, belt 7 drive Y-direction driving mechanism 5 between fromer rail 2 and rear rail 3 X to operation, from And sliding door 8 is X to movement, runs at installation 1 right end of top plate, Y-direction driving mechanism 5 drives sliding door 8 to do Y-direction movement, from And form L-type track.5 bottom of Y-direction driving mechanism is connected on belt 7 by grip block.The Y-direction driving mechanism 5 with Central strip 9 is provided between sliding door 8, central strip 9 is fixed on sliding door 8, and Y-direction driving mechanism 5 drives central strip 9 and sliding It is mobile that door 8 does Y-direction together.The sliding door 8 is always positioned at 1 front side lower section of installation top plate.2 front openings of fromer rail, after 3 top opening of guide rail.
X drives belt 7 to run to driving mechanism 6, and belt 7 drives Y-direction driving mechanism 5 between fromer rail 2 and rear rail 3 X is run at installation 1 right end of top plate, Y-direction driving mechanism 5 drives sliding door 8 to be Y to operation so that sliding door 8 is X to movement To movement, to form L-type track, Y-direction driving mechanism 5 is slided between fromer rail 2 and rear rail 3 by idler wheel, Y-direction driving Mechanism 5 is connected on belt 7 by grip block, to be X to movement, can realize the L-type track operation of sliding door 8 in this way, Using effect is good, meets the needs of hommization.
